Lisbon Airport (LIS) to Naples bus times

Buses run 4 times a week between Lisbon Airport (LIS) and Naples. The earliest departure is at 9:07 AM in the morning, and the last departure from Lisbon Airport (LIS) is at 9:17 AM which arrives into Naples at 8:45 AM. All services require a transfer at Estação Oriente and take an average of 46h 34m. The schedules shown below are for the next available departures.
